Subject: DR drill next Thursday — report exports & timezones

Hi! Welcome aboard. Next Thursday we're running the quarterly disaster-recovery drill for Quillbury Reports. Your piece: verify that exported reports keep correct timestamps after failover, since the standby region runs in a different timezone and we've been burned by silent UTC offsets before. Regenerate the Marlow dataset, diff against the golden copy, and flag anything off by even an hour. To unlock the drill environment's export console, use the passphrase right below.

strongbox words: raldor-eliir-lamael

**Ticket: Staging env misconfigured for Lintbox component library**

New folks: staging is pinning Lintbox at 3.x while prod runs 4.2, so visual diffs in the Corvette review tool are all noise. The resolver reads the version range from the env file, not package manifests — known gotcha. Fix: bump the range in staging's env, then re-run the sync job. The sync job also needs the registry publish token, which goes on the line directly after this one.

secret setting of taduf-bahip: COURIER_KEY5=49c55

Q3 Planning Note — Reseller Programme

The Bramwick reseller programme added six partners this quarter, with margin tiers holding at agreed levels. Finance should note that rebate accruals for the Keldon region will rise roughly 8% as volume commitments kick in. Provisioning has been updated in the draft forecast. The confidential outlook on programme expansion follows below.

internal memo for kafof-tadup: Headcount on the Juleth team goes from 44 to 91 by the end of May. Gross margin on Juleth came in at 20 percent against a plan of 64 percent.

Welcome aboard! Quick note on Pebblecache: we run a bloom filter in front of the Korvid key-value store to skip pointless disk lookups. If the filter says "maybe," we hit Korvid; if it says "no," we don't, full stop. False positives are fine, false negatives are a bug. If misses spike after a deploy, the filter probably wasn't rebuilt from the snapshot — rerun the seeder job before panicking. When you file an issue, grab the token from the seeder's last line and paste it below.

pipeline stamp: htk4_66df